KINGS of MACEDON. Alexander III ‘the Great’. 336-323 BC. AR Tetradrachm (26mm, 17.25 g, 5h). Myriandros or Issos mint. Struck under Menes or Philotas, circa 324/3-323 BC. Head of Herakles right, wearing lion skin / Zeus Aëtophoros seated left; monogram in left field and below throne. Price 3229; Newell, Myriandros 26, obv. die XIV; ANS inv. 1944.100.34244 (same obv. die). Toned, scrapes on obverse, light scratch in field on reverse. VF. |
